Butterfly valves are used where space is limited. Unlike gate valves, butterfly valves can be used for throttling or regulating flow as well as in the full open and fully closed position. The pressure loss through a butterfly valve is small in comparison with the gate valve.

Alcatraz integral quarter turn (DQL/SQL) valve locks fits on all type of lever operated valves/quarter turn valves such as ball valves, plug valves, 3-way ball valves, butterfly valves and even instrument valves. They are mounted on 90° rotating valves to interlock the locked open and/or locked closed position of the valve. Only if both keys are inserted in the lock portions the valve can be operated. The first key can only be released in the fully open position, the other key can only be released in the fully closed position.
